Unimodal Nano-Sized Bentonite-E Modified by Organic Monomeric/Polymeric Methacrylic Acid Zwitterions

Abstract

The reaction of methacrylic acid and aminoguanidine (AG) synthesized monomeric water-soluble biocidal zwitterions ZiMAAG that were used for organic modification of unimodal nano-sized bentonite-E (75-80% montmorillonite) with low metal carbonate contents. A hybrid nanostructure bentonite-E/ZiMAAG was produced by radical polymerization in situ of ZiMAAG with ammonium persulfate [(NH4)2S2O8] as initiator. The new nanocomposite was studied by elemental analysis and thermal and physicochemical properties.
